Hooten Park plan: benches, turf repairs and pickleball upgrades prioritized
Summary
Staff reported bench replacements, planned turf repairs and a leak fix at EJ Hooten Park; the commission agreed to upgrade existing pickleball courts rather than add more at that site and requested staff explore adding courts at other parks.

Parks staff told the commission on July 8 that several immediate repairs at EJ Hooten Park are underway. Commissioners heard that bench replacements in the boys' dugout are complete, additional dugout benches are scheduled, and turf repairs and a leak fix are planned.
On court facilities, staff recommended upgrading the existing pickleball courts instead of increasing the number at Hooten Park; commissioners asked staff to evaluate adding new courts at other parks. The minutes record multiple small improvement requests tied to Hooten Park, including replacing swing equipment and continued attention to brown spots in turf.
